KartRider Rush+ Enables Night Mode with Season 15 Moonhill City Update

KartRider Rush Moonhill City Update

Players can blast through the city lights with new legendary karts, enjoy a new ranked mode and participate in a limited-time in-game event

SEOUL – Sept. 7, 2022 – Fans of the mobile racing game KartRider Rush+ can go full throttle in the game’s Season 15 “Moonhill City” update. New legendary karts “Artemyzer” — named after the goddess of the hunt — and “Super Dao” will transport players through the blinding lights and shrouded mysteries of Moonhill City’s underground world. New themed tracks such as “Moonshadow Tunnel (Moonhill City)” will also be available to explore.

Nexon also unveiled a new collaborative “Ranked Squad Mode” where players can take on the ranked battle together in ruthless team-based races. This ranked mode will divide players into three teams, Village, Forest and Factory. When the event concludes on Sunday, Nov. 6, players will receive rewards according to their rank such as “Rank Guard Card,” “Free Promotion Race Pass,” limited-time Legendary karts and more.

An in-game event to celebrate the new season will allow players to exchange “tyre shards” earned by logging in from Friday, Sept. 9 until Saturday, Sept. 25 for upgraded legendary karts such as “Super Cotton,” “GEN2” and “Scary Bear.” Additionally, Nexon will give away “Star Kid Hair(Permanent)” and “Star Kid Outfit(Permanent)” as rewards for accumulated login days during the event period.

About NEXON Co. Ltd.

Founded in 1994, NEXON Co., Ltd. (Nexon) (3659.TO) is a company engaged in the production, development and operation of online games and Virtual Worlds. First list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ange in December 2011, Nexon was placed on JPX400 in 2015 and added to the Nikkei Stock Index 300 in 2017. In 2020, Nexon was added to the Nikkei 225. Nexon currently has more than 45 live games on multiple platforms including mobile and available in more than 190 countries. Major game franchises include MapleStory, KartRider and Dungeon&Fighter. In 2021, Nexon completed the acquisition of Embark Studios AB, a company based in Stockholm, Sweden, developing multiple projects for global release.
